How to Fix Misaligned UPVC Door LocksIf you own a UPVC door you have likely noticed that the frames' locking points can sometimes be incorrectly aligned. This can leave the door not secure or locked. There are solutions to this issue and ways to increase the security of your UPVC doors.SS312 Diamond approved lock OR Kitemarked to TS007 3 StarIt is important to pick a top-quality anti-snap lock when purchasing locks. The best anti snap locks are those that have been tested to meet specific standards.A SS312 Diamond approved lock is the most durable anti-snap cylinder available. It's tested for resistance to snapping attacks and its design is intended to stop the lock from snapping.There are many companies that manufacture anti-snap locks. They all use the same multipoint locking system. These locks are typically used on uPVC doors composite doors, composite doors, and mortice deadlocks for doors.It is recommended that you upgrade your uPVC door locks to ensure your home is safe from burglaries. This will improve your home's security and help you meet your insurance requirements.Also, be sure to look for the TS007 3 Star BSI Kitemark. This is an BSI kitemark which indicates that a cylinder has been tested for anti-snap resistance.An SS312 Diamond approved cylinder is the best euro cylinder that you can purchase. It's also the highest level of approval for a euro cylinder lock.Installing an anti-snap cylinder on your uPVC door is a good way to improve your security. It will not only safeguard you from burglaries, but also prevent unauthorized access.Anti snap locks are also available in various sizes. Dirt can accumulate in moving parts and cause problems.UPVC door not aligned with locking points on the door frameUPVC doors that aren't aligned correctly is a common issue. This is because UPVC doors are very heavy and require to be aligned to work correctly.There are a variety of ways to alter the size of your uPVC door. The most straightforward method to adjust your uPVC door is to remove the cap that protects it and expose the slots. It is possible to loosen a few screws in the process. A locksmith is a person you can call when you don't have the proper tools.Another option is to employ a spirit level in order to measure the distance between the frame of the door, and the door. After a short time, you should be able see whether there is a difference between the top and bottom of the door.You may also need to adjust the latch to ensure that your door is locked correctly. Most uPVC doors have two to four hinges, and each hinge comes with an adjustment slot. In most cases, the door will be adjusted in one or two full turns of the Allen key.Other steps to consider is taking a look at the wear and tear. You may need to replace hinges or panels that are not properly aligned, if they've become worn.Another good idea is to wash your uPVC door using a damp, cold cloth to fix any alignment issues.
